Abstract

Disclosed is a method and apparatus for substantially eliminating the appearance of seams between tiled panels of a display. Non-imaging magnification may be used to substantially eliminate the appearance of seams. Additionally, the appearance of seams between the tiled panels of a display may be substantially eliminated by employing propagation based elimination. The methods disclosed can be used to generate substantially seamless 2D and 3D displays. Additionally, a method and apparatus for achieving substantially uniform panel brightness and color correction may be addressed. The substantially seamless tiled displays may employ specific data formats for use in displaying images on the individual displays which may be tiled together to form a larger, substantially seamless tiled display and may employ other techniques not utilized in known video wall applications. These functions may include an intensity envelope in addition to substantially complying with the Digital Cinema Initiative (“DCI”) security concerns.

Claims (32)

1. A method for reducing the appearance of seams in a video wall, the method comprising:

locating a first panel including at least a first macro pixel proximate to a second panel including at least a second macro pixel, wherein the appearance of a seam is formed by the first panel and the second panel;

locating a first waveguide so that light from the first macro pixel is substantially coupled into the first waveguide;

locating a second waveguide so that light from the second macro pixel is substantially coupled into the second waveguide, wherein the first waveguide and the second waveguide are operable to alter the light such that the appearance of the seam is in the approximate range of a just noticeable difference;

allowing a new image plane to be created by the light emitting from at least the first waveguide and the second waveguide and locating a substrate at the new image plane;

allowing the first macro pixel and the second macro pixel to employ six colors to create stereoscopic images; and

allowing the first macro pixels and the second macro pixels to display corresponding stereo pairs at substantially the same time with a first set of colors corresponding to the first macro pixel and a second set of colors corresponding to the second macro pixel.

2. The method for reducing the appearance of seams in a video wall of claim 1 , further comprising substantially overlapping a first edge of the first panel with a second edge of the second panel.

3. The method for reducing the appearance of seams in a video wall of claim 1 wherein the substrate is a diffuser.

4. The method for reducing the appearance of seams in a video wall of claim 1 , wherein locating the first waveguide further comprises locating the first waveguide off axis relative to the plane of the first panel.
